Notes for
➀
and
➁
:
• If not start of line, this command will be ignored.
•
When standard mode is selected, this command is enabled only when the
printing position is at the head of a line or when no data exists in the print
buffer.
• When page mode is selected, this command develops the bar code data
in the print buffer but the printer does not print the bar code data.
• The bar code width that exceeds the printing area cannot be specified.
• This command feeds as much paper as required to print the bar code,
regardless of the line spacing specified by line space setting commands.
• The bar code is not affected by print mode (emphasized, underline, 90°
clockwise-rotated or upside-down printing mode).
• After bar code printing, the printing position moves to the left end of the
printing area. The printer enters the status of the printing position at the
head of a line or no data exists in the print buffer.
• The values of m from 0 to 6 in ➀ and from 65 to 71 in ➁ select the same
bar code system, respectively. The printing results are the same.
• This command specifies m = 0 to 6 and ends with a NUL code.
